Anthony Anderson arrives at the 38th College Television Awards presented by the Television Academy Foundation at the Saban Media Center on Wednesday, May 24, 2017, in the NoHo Arts District in Los Angeles.
We suggest you use the latest version of any of these browsers:
Visiting the site with Internet Explorer or other browsers may not provide the best viewing experience.
Close Window